2025-11-13 00:32:54
软件工程项目就是开发者要完成的实际任务,比如写程序、做设计或者管理代码。新手最好先做需求简单、步骤清晰的项目,像待办清单、天气查询器、简易计算器这些最合适。因为这些项目功能明确,不会突然冒出复杂需求,而且社区里教程多,遇到问题容易找答案。
为什么选这些项目呢?首先看数据,Stack Overflow调查显示,新手开发者遇到需求不明确的问题占比38%,而简单项目正好能规避这点。比如待办清单用Python+Flask做,3天就能上线,而复杂系统可能需要3个月。再比如GitHub统计,新手提交的代码中,70%集中在工具类和小应用,说明大家更倾向从简单项目练手。像在线聊天室这种项目,虽然用WebSocket和数据库,但模块拆分明确,新人能快速掌握前后端协作。要记住,先做能100%完成的项目,别碰半途而废的“大工程”,这样技术信心才会一步步积累起来。
本题链接: